Foundations of Sustainable Home Design

A home that welcomes winter sun and blocks summer heat needs less energy to feel comfortable year-round. Orient glazing to the south, design shading for seasonal sun angles, and leverage thermal mass to even out daily temperature swings. Foundations of Sustainable Home Design

Air leaks steal comfort and money. Target continuous insulation, meticulous sealing at every penetration, and careful attention around windows and rim joists. Low-Carbon, Healthy Materials Selection

01
Consider FSC-certified timber, reclaimed wood, recycled steel, and low-carbon concrete mixes documented with Environmental Product Declarations. Engineered timber elements can store carbon while delivering strength and beauty. 02
Cellulose, mineral wool, cork, and sheep’s wool offer excellent thermal performance, sound control, and fire resistance with fewer environmental tradeoffs. 03
Paints, sealants, and adhesives can off-gas for months. Prioritize verified low- or zero-VOC products and check labels from independent certifications. Heat Pumps Done Right
Modern heat pumps deliver efficient heating and cooling, even in cold climates. Right-sizing with an accurate load calculation prevents short cycling and drafts. On-Site Renewables and Storage
Rooftop solar—paired with batteries—can shave bills and keep essentials running during outages. Microinverters help manage shade, and right-sizing your array to your annual usage improves payback. Smart Controls and Load Shifting
Programmable thermostats, smart water-heater timers, and adaptive EV charging align energy use with cleaner, cheaper hours. Schedules reduce peaks and protect the grid. Water Stewardship at Home

Sip Less, Save More Indoors

Water-efficient fixtures, dual-flush toilets, and aerators can cut indoor water use dramatically. Pair with leak detection and mindful habits—shorter showers and full dishwasher loads. Harvest Rain, Recharge Soil

Rain barrels and cisterns capture roof runoff for gardens, while bioswales and permeable pavers ease flooding and recharge groundwater. A first-flush diverter keeps tanks cleaner. Greywater and Climate-Ready Landscaping

Laundry-to-landscape systems irrigate with lightly used water, while native, drought-tolerant plants thrive with less maintenance. Mulch basins slow and sink flows, supporting soil life. Health, Light, and Everyday Comfort

Tight homes need steady fresh air. Energy Recovery Ventilators exchange heat and manage humidity while filtering outdoor pollutants. Greening Existing Homes: Retrofit Roadmaps

Start with an Energy Audit

A blower-door test and infrared scan expose hidden leaks and insulation voids. With data in hand, prioritize air sealing, attic insulation, and duct fixes before equipment replacements. Envelope and Window Upgrades That Pay Off

Air-seal, add attic insulation, and consider interior storm panels or carefully selected replacements. Pay attention to installation details—flashing, shims, and continuous sealant matter. A Real-Life Makeover

After an audit, the Rivera family air-sealed, added cellulose, and installed a heat pump. Bills dropped by 38%, indoor humidity stabilized, and their asthmatic son slept better. Community, Certifications, and Next Steps

Certifications set measurable targets and verify results. Passive House prioritizes envelope performance; LEED weighs site, water, materials, and energy; net-zero balances usage with renewables.
